The resurgence of the Siam crocodile

A species thought to be nearly extinct, the Siam crocodile, has been rediscovered in Cambodia, a hopeful revelation that has sparked excitement in the wildlife preservation community. With a population thought to be no bigger than a few hundred individuals, the Siam Crocodile was considered to be teetering on the brink of extinction. However, hope was rekindled when recent sightings confirmed an unexpected resurgence in their numbers.

This comeback is especially surprising considering the threats that most animals face in today’s world. The destruction of natural habitats, climate change, and hunting are just a few of the challenges that wildlife species need to contend with, rendering the return of the Siam crocodile all the more remarkable.
